<kbd id="f1e"></kbd><dl dir="pee"></dl><legend lang="k0e"></legend><legend dropzone="5b6"></legend><style draggable="q3i"></style><del draggable="qne"></del><var dropzone="gug"></var><big id="d57"></big><abbr id="isi"></abbr><noframes dir="c59">

    标题及关键词```xmlImToken 2.0 实现 USDT 充提 API 完整

                  发布时间:2024-09-23 19:44:47
                  ```

                  引言

                  随着区块链技术的发展,数字货币的普及使得许多投资者和用户需要便捷、安全的方式来管理他们的数字资产。尤其是稳定币如 USDT (Tether),因其与美元的挂钩性质,广受投资者的青睐。在这一背景下,ImToken 2.0 作为一款为用户提供数字资产管理的热门钱包,其 API 的使用显得尤为重要。通过 API,开发者可以轻松地实现 USDT 的充值和提取功能,便于用户实现资产的快速流转。

                  ImToken 2.0 介绍

                  ImToken 2.0 是一款功能强大的数字资产钱包,支持多种加密货币的存储和管理。作为一个去中心化的应用程序,它的宗旨是为用户提供安全、便利的数字资产管理服务。用户可以在 ImToken 中轻松进行代币存取、交换以及参与 DeFi(去中心化金融)项目。

                  ImToken 2.0 的界面简洁易用,适合新手和专业用户。它支持多种主流的公链(如以太坊、比特币等)和众多 ERC20 代币,使得用户能够在一个平台上管理多种资产。此外,ImToken 还提供了 DApp 浏览器,用户可以在钱包内部直接访问各类去中心化应用,提高了操作的便捷性。

                  USDT 充提 API 的必要性

                  对开发者而言,USDT 充提 API 的上线使得他们可以快速集成数字资产的充值和提取功能。这对于交易所、投资平台或去中心化金融项目而言,都是提升用户体验的重要工具。以下是几个实现原因:

                  • 提升用户体验:API 的使用可以使充值和提现过程自动化,减少用户操作中的复杂步骤,从而提供流畅的用户体验。
                  • 安全性考虑:借助 API,开发者可以实现安全的交易机制,用户的资产将不会随意暴露给第三方平台。
                  • 高效性:API 可以使得交易处理的效率大幅提高,使得用户快速到账或提取资金。

                  如何使用 ImToken 2.0 实现 USDT 充提 API

                  在开始之前,我们需要确保拥有 ImToken 2.0 的开发者账户,并熟悉 API 的基本用法。以下是实现 USDT 充提功能的步骤:

                  1. 获取 API Key

                  首先,您需要在 ImToken 官方网站注册一个开发者账户,并在控制台中申请 API Key。这个密钥将用于验证您的 API 调用。

                  2. 集成 API

                  在您的应用程序中,集成 ImToken 提供的 API。根据您的开发环境,您可能需要使用不同的编程语言进行 API 调用。例如,以下是一个使用 Python 调用 API 的示例:

                  ```python import requests url = "https://api.imtoken.com/v1/usdt/deposit" headers = { "Authorization": "Bearer YOUR_API_KEY", } response = requests.post(url, headers=headers, json={"amount": "100"}) print(response.json()) ```

                  3. 实现充值功能

                  为了实现充值,您需要调用对应的充值接口。一般情况下,这会涉及到提供用户的钱包地址和金额。不妨参考以下伪代码:

                  ```python def deposit_usdt(wallet_address, amount): url = "https://api.imtoken.com/v1/usdt/deposit" payload = { "wallet_address": wallet_address, "amount": amount } response = requests.post(url, json=payload) return response.json() ```

                  4. 实现提现功能

                  提现功能的实现与充值相类似,您需要调用提现接口,传入用户的钱包地址和想要提现的 USDT 数量:

                  ```python def withdraw_usdt(wallet_address, amount): url = "https://api.imtoken.com/v1/usdt/withdraw" payload = { "wallet_address": wallet_address, "amount": amount } response = requests.post(url, json=payload) return response.json() ```

                  常见问题解答

                  如何保护 API Key 的安全性?

                  API Key 是您访问 ImToken 服务的凭证,保护其安全性至关重要。以下是一些保护 API Key 的最佳实践:

                  • 不要将 API Key 直接嵌入客户端代码:这样做会让恶意用户轻易获取您的密钥。推荐使用环境变量来存储密钥。
                  • 限制 API Key 的权限:为您的 API Key 分配最小权限,只允许执行必要操作,这样即使被泄露,损失也会减小。
                  • 定期轮换 API Key:尽量定期更新您的 API Key,以降低安全风险。

                  如何处理 API 调用的错误情况?

                  在集成 API 时,您可能会遇到各种错误情况。例如网络问题、API 限流、参数错误等。务必确保您的程序能够灵活应对这些错误:

                  • 错误码处理:API 通常会返回错误码,您可以根据这些错误码快速定位问题。例如,401 表示未授权,404 表示请求的资源未找到等。
                  • 重试机制:对于一些临时性错误(如网络问题),可以考虑实现重试机制,自动再次尝试发送请求。
                  • 错误日志记录:记录所有请求和错误,以便后续分析和。

                  如何确保交易的安全性和及时性?

                  安全性和及时性是数字资产交易的关键。可以采取以下措施提升这两个方面:

                  • 双重身份验证:在用户登录、提现等重要操作时,要求用户进行二次验证,例如通过短信或邮箱发送验证码。
                  • 实时监控:监控交易情况,可以搭建 daemon 程序,实时跟踪资产变动平台。
                  • 确保网络连接稳定:采用高可用性的服务器,避免因为网络问题导致的交易延迟。

                  如何处理用户的充值和提现请求?

                  处理用户的请求时需要注意以下几点:

                  • 请求限制:对用户的充值和提现请求进行限制,防止恶意行为,例如同一用户在短时间内发出过多请求。
                  • 审核机制:对大额提现进行审核,要求用户进行身份认证,确保资金的合法性。
                  • 信息透明:及时向用户反馈请求的处理状态,例如充值是否成功、提现是否到账等,提高用户信任感。

                  总结

                  通过使用 ImToken 2.0 的 USDT 充提 API,开发者可以为用户提供便捷的数字资产管理功能。实施过程中需注意 API Key 的安全、错误处理、交易的安全性及及时性等问题。综合考虑这些要素,才能为用户构建一个更加安全、可靠的数字资产环境。

                  分享 :
                  <code draggable="yai"></code><i draggable="gc0"></i><sub dropzone="4ng"></sub><noframes dir="m4m">
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                              相关新闻

                              Tokenim安全下载指南
                              2024-09-21
                              Tokenim安全下载指南

                              在数字化时代,随着区块链技术的不断发展和应用,Tokenim作为一种新兴的代币化工具,受到了越来越多的关注。然而...

                              如何将瑞波币成功转入i
                              2024-09-23
                              如何将瑞波币成功转入i

                              在当今加密货币发展的浪潮中,瑞波币(XRP)凭借其便捷的转账与低廉的手续费而备受关注。与此同时,imToken 2.0作为...

                              imToken 2.0 中文版详解:全
                              2024-09-23
                              imToken 2.0 中文版详解:全

                              在数字货币快速发展的今天,选择一款可靠的钱包变得尤为重要。imToken作为一款知名的数字资产管理工具,其2.0版本...

                              标题imToken 2.0:中国人开发
                              2024-09-20
                              标题imToken 2.0:中国人开发

                              详细介绍 imToken 2.0是由中国团队开发的一款数字资产钱包,旨在为用户提供安全、便捷的数字货币管理体验。随着数...